Pitching Matchup

New York will roll with Taijuan Walker (5-2) as their starter. In his previous outings, Walker has lasted an average of 5.37 innings, putting together an ERA of just 2.88. Across his previous appearances, the right-hander has a batting average allowed of 0.233. This season, Walker has been able to avoid giving up home runs, allowing just 0.46 per 9 innings. Walker has accumulated a strikeout percentage of 18.0% and a per-game average of 4.0. Leading into the game, he has shown a strong command of his pitches, averaging just 2.58 walks per contest.

Sandy Alcantara gets the start for the Marlins, with an overall record of 7-2. Currently, Alcantara has a strong ERA of just 1.72 while pitching an average of 7.08 innings per outing. Overall, opponents have a batting average of just 0.193 against the right-hander. This year Alcantara is allowing just 0.36 home runs per 9 innings pitched. Per game, Sandy Alcantara is averaging 6.43, on a strikeout percentage of 24.0%. Alcantara comes into the game hoping to improve his walk numbers, as he is averaging 2.54 free passes per outing.

New York vs Miami History

Today’s matchup between the New York Mets and Miami Marlins will be their 5th meeting of the season. So far, New York is leading the season series, 3-1. Through 4 games, the series’ over-under record is 2-2, with the average run total sitting at 7.05 runs per game. In these matchups, the average scoring differential sits at 4.25 runs. Going back to last year, New York won the season series, 10 games to 9. The over-under record in last year’s matchups was 9-10, with the average run total being 7.05 runs per game. On average, the winning team won by a margin of 2.32 runs per contest.
